Porter's five forces analysis of Disneyland are as follows:
1. Industry rivalry- Disneyland faces stiff competition from the other market competitors and this acts as a strong force. The other competitors include Universal amusement parks, King's Island, Six Flags parks.
2. Bargaining power of suppliers- The presence of a large number of suppliers have made the market of the suppliers very competitive. Furthermore, the bargaining of suppliers acts as a weak force.
3. Bargaining power of customers- The customers has a lot of option to choose from, a lot of amusement parks exist beside Disneyland. This acts as a strong force.
4. The threat of being substituted- It acts as a weka force because Disneyland has got its fame and different experience for its customers which cannot be substituted.
5. Threat from new entrants- It acts as a weak force because new entrants will not be able to provide the experience facilitated by Disneyland.
